October Weather in Blois, France

Last updated: February 26, 2025

In October, Blois, France, experiences a picturesque transition into autumn, characterized by a maximum temperature reaching up to 27°C (81°F) and a chillier average of 13°C (56°F). Amidst the cooler days, temperatures can dip to a minimum of 1°C (34°F), reminding residents of the approaching winter. The month sees significant precipitation, amounting to 79 mm (3.1 in) over 12 days, contributing to the lush landscapes of the region. With humidity levels averaging a cozy 87%, October in Blois offers a captivating blend of crisp air and vibrant scenery, perfect for enjoying the seasonal transformation.

October Precipitation in Blois

October in Blois, France, brings a significant uptick in precipitation, aligning with a seasonal trend that sees the region transitioning to wetter conditions as autumn deepens. With 79 mm (3.1 in) of rainfall spread over approximately 12 days, October mirrors the precipitation levels seen in May, marking it as one of the wetter months in the year. This increase contrasts sharply with the drier summer months of July and August, which recorded only 35 mm (1.4 in) and 38 mm (1.5 in) of rain, respectively. As the leaves turn and the air becomes crisp, the October showers contribute to the lushness of the landscape while heralding the wetter months ahead. The pattern suggests a clear shift from the warmer, drier months to a climate characterized by more frequent rain, setting the stage for the even wetter November and December that follow.

October Humidity in Blois

In October, Blois experiences a noticeable uptick in humidity, rising to 87% after the relatively drier summer months. This increase signals the transition from the mildness of autumn towards the wetter conditions of winter. Following the low of 68% in August, humidity gradually climbed throughout September, suggesting that the crisp fall air is giving way to more moisture as the season progresses. The pattern indicates that as the year draws to a close, Blois can expect to wrap itself in the higher humidity levels typical of late autumn, setting the stage for the wetter months of November and December, which see humidity peaks of 91% and 93%, respectively.

UV Risk Categories

  •  Extreme (11+): Avoid the sun, stay in shade.
  •  Very High (8-10): Limit sun exposure.
  •  High (6-7): Use SPF 30+ and protective clothing.
  •  Moderate (3-5): Midday shade recommended.
  •  Low (0-2): No protection needed.

October Winds in Blois

As October settles into Blois, France, the breezy days arrive, bringing an average wind speed of 3.8 m/s (8 mph). This slight uptick from the calmer September winds reflects a seasonal transition, where the winds begin to pick up again after a summer lull—in June, for instance, the average dipped to 2.6 m/s (6 mph), marking the year's lowest point. While October's winds may not be the strongest compared to the gusty months of winter, they create a refreshing atmosphere that complements the vibrant autumn foliage. Interestingly, as the year progresses, the wind speeds seem to fluctuate; after reaching a peak in May at 4.6 m/s (10 mph), there's a gradual descent leading into the cooler months. Nevertheless, October serves as a gentle reminder of nature's rhythm, bridging the summery warmth with the brisk chill of November, which also maintains a leveled 3.4 m/s (8 mph).
